Elements Influencing Emergency Oral Costs



When thinking about emergency situation dental prices, various factors can substantially affect the last quantity you may have to pay. One essential facet is the seriousness of your dental issue. Small problems like a cracked tooth might cost much less compared to a more complex emergency like an origin canal.

The timing of your emergency can additionally influence the expense. Looking for help throughout routine office hours may be less expensive than requiring immediate interest beyond common working hours.

Your location contributes as well. Urban locations often tend to have higher oral costs than rural areas because of differences in overhead expenditures. Common Emergency Situation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ency oral solutions commonly include treatments such as removals, fillings, and origin canals, each with varying connected costs. Extractions, where a tooth is eliminated, can vary from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the intricacy.
